Leadership Dialogue, Debate & Public Speaking Skills Program
Doha – QatarDebate Center
QatarDebate, presented a workshop entitled “Leadership Dialogue, Debate & Public Speaking Skills Program” at the Qatar Hall of the Diplomatic Club from 18 to 22 June 2023.
The workshop, which was presented by QD debate specialist, Mr. Thaer Farhat, and in which 24 employees participated, comes within the strategy of the Diplomatic Institute to hold training workshops to develop talents and capabilities in a way that reflects the vision of a comprehensive diplomat who is capable of dialogue skills and represents the State of Qatar appropriately in international forums.

In this regard, Mrs. Maryam Al-Mohannadi, a third researcher in administrative development at the Diplomatic Institute, explained the compatibility of visions and objectives between the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and QatarDebate in the field of qualifying and building the capabilities of its employees on the skills necessary to perform diplomatic work, especially the skills of dialogue management, persuasion, speech, public speaking and debate skills.
She pointed out that the most important ways to develop diplomatic speaking skills start from improving the skill of diction and controlling tension while speaking, in addition to confidence and the ability to express ideas clearly and understandably, She stressed that the skill of persuasion, the ability to influence others, and the interest in developing effective communication skills, and non-verbal communication, such as body language, facial expressions, and how to deal with difficult situations, all of this comes through enhancing the methods of debate and dialogue.
